MySQL是一種開源的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它是目前最流行的關(guān)系型數(shù)據(jù)庫(kù)之一。MySQL具有高可靠性、性能良好、安全性高以及成本低等優(yōu)點(diǎn),因此,MySQL在眾多企業(yè)和個(gè)人應(yīng)用中得到廣泛應(yīng)用。
MySQL的優(yōu)點(diǎn)之一是其使用方便。MySQL提供了一個(gè)友好的圖形化界面工具,即MySQL Workbench。借助MySQL Workbench,用戶可以輕松地創(chuàng)建、管理和維護(hù)數(shù)據(jù)庫(kù)中的表、索引、約束和視圖等組件。
此外,MySQL還提供了一種強(qiáng)大而簡(jiǎn)單的編程接口,允許開發(fā)者通過多種編程語(yǔ)言與MySQL交互。其中,最常用的編程語(yǔ)言是PHP。使用PHP和MySQL,開發(fā)者可以輕松地創(chuàng)建動(dòng)態(tài)網(wǎng)站和Web應(yīng)用程序。
// PHP連接數(shù)據(jù)庫(kù)
<?php
$server_name = "localhost";
$user_name = "your_username";
$password = "your_password";
$database_name = "your_database";
//創(chuàng)建連接
$conn = new mysqli($server_name, $user_name, $password, $database_name);
//檢測(cè)連接
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}
echo "Connected successfully";
?>
在使用MySQL時(shí),還需要了解幾個(gè)重要的概念。首先是數(shù)據(jù)庫(kù),即一組相關(guān)的表的集合。每個(gè)數(shù)據(jù)庫(kù)都具有一個(gè)唯一的名稱,并由一組數(shù)據(jù)文件組成。其次是表,即包含數(shù)據(jù)的結(jié)構(gòu)化對(duì)象。表由一組帶有名稱的字段組成,每個(gè)字段都具有數(shù)據(jù)類型和其他相關(guān)屬性。此外,還有索引、主鍵、外鍵和約束等概念。
總的來說,MySQL是一種功能強(qiáng)大、易于使用和易于擴(kuò)展的數(shù)據(jù)庫(kù),非常適合各種類型和規(guī)模的應(yīng)用程序。掌握MySQL的基礎(chǔ)知識(shí),有助于您更好地管理和利用數(shù)據(jù)。